FP says Nano One sees Nextstar change direction

2025-11-04 07:08 ET - In the News

The Financial Post reports in its Tuesday, Nov. 4, edition that Nextstar Energy will focus on producing batteries for energy storage, not electric vehicles, when its Windsor, Ont., gigafactory starts commercial production next month. The Post's Gabriel Friedman writes that chief executive officer Danies Lee says entering the energy storage market will keep the plant operational until EV sales increase. He says: "The EV market is slowed down. It's like a trend that will come soon, but it does not come as soon as we expect it, so while we are waiting, we have this opportunity from the [energy storage system] market." ESS batteries store energy during off-peak hours and release it when needed. Nano One Materials recently received $5-million from Ottawa so it can ramp up its pilot plant in Candiac, Que. where it hopes to prove out and scale up its patented process for making LFP cathodes, which it says is 30 per cent more cost-efficient. Its business plan is to license the technology. John Hopkins University professor Bentley Adams says, "Having LFP batteries made in Canada is a huge win from an industrial strategy standpoint."
